什么是运营数据库管理
-
运营数据库管理是指对企业运营过程中所使用的数据库进行有效管理和维护的一种工作。它涉及到数据库的设计、安装、配置、监控、备份、恢复、性能优化和安全管理等多个方面。运营数据库管理的目标是保证数据库系统的高可用性、高性能和高安全性,以支持企业的日常运营活动。
以下是关于运营数据库管理的五个重要点:
-
数据库设计和优化:在运营数据库管理中,数据库的设计和优化是非常重要的一环。通过合理的数据库设计,可以提高数据库的查询效率和数据存储容量,从而提升系统的性能。此外,还需要进行索引的创建和优化,以及查询语句的调优,以进一步提升数据库的性能。
-
数据库安装和配置:在进行运营数据库管理之前,需要先进行数据库的安装和配置。这包括选择适合企业需求的数据库软件、安装数据库软件、配置数据库参数、设置数据库用户和权限等工作。正确的安装和配置可以确保数据库系统的稳定性和安全性。
-
数据库监控和性能优化:数据库监控是运营数据库管理的重要任务之一。通过定期监控数据库的运行状态,可以及时发现和解决数据库故障和性能问题。监控内容包括数据库的空间利用率、查询响应时间、并发连接数等指标。同时,还需要进行性能优化,如调整数据库参数、优化查询语句、增加硬件资源等,以提升数据库的性能。
-
数据库备份和恢复:运营数据库管理还需要进行数据库的备份和恢复工作。通过定期备份数据库,可以确保数据的安全性和可靠性。同时,备份数据还可以用于数据库的恢复,以防止数据丢失。备份和恢复的方式包括物理备份和逻辑备份,可以根据实际需求选择合适的方法。
-
数据库安全管理:在运营数据库管理中,数据库的安全性是至关重要的。需要采取一系列措施来保护数据库免受未经授权的访问和恶意攻击。这包括设置强密码、限制用户访问权限、定期更新数据库软件补丁、监控数据库的安全事件等。此外,还需要进行数据加密和身份验证等工作,以确保数据库中的数据不被非法获取或篡改。
综上所述,运营数据库管理是一项综合性的工作,需要对数据库进行全面的管理和维护。通过合理的数据库设计、安装和配置、监控和优化、备份和恢复以及安全管理等措施,可以确保数据库系统的稳定性、高性能和高安全性,从而支持企业的日常运营活动。
1年前 -
-
运营数据库管理是指对企业或组织的数据库进行有效管理和优化,以确保数据库的正常运行和高效利用。运营数据库管理涉及到对数据库的监控、备份与恢复、性能调优、安全管理等方面的工作。
首先,运营数据库管理需要对数据库进行监控。监控数据库的运行状态和性能指标,包括数据库的连接数、查询响应时间、磁盘空间使用情况等,以及对潜在的问题进行预警和预测,及时采取措施解决问题,保障数据库的稳定运行。
其次,运营数据库管理需要进行备份与恢复。定期对数据库进行全量备份和增量备份,以保证数据的安全性和完整性。同时,需要测试备份数据的可恢复性,以便在数据库出现故障时能够迅速恢复数据。
另外,运营数据库管理还需要进行性能调优。通过分析数据库的性能瓶颈,进行索引优化、SQL优化、系统参数调整等工作,以提升数据库的查询性能和响应速度,提高用户的体验。
此外,运营数据库管理还需要进行安全管理。设置数据库的访问权限,限制未授权用户的访问,保护数据库中的敏感数据。同时,定期进行数据库的安全审计,检查是否存在安全漏洞,并及时进行修复。
最后,运营数据库管理需要进行容量规划和管理。根据业务需求和数据增长趋势,合理规划数据库的存储空间,及时扩容和释放空间,以保证数据库的正常运行。
综上所述,运营数据库管理是对企业或组织数据库进行全面管理和优化的工作,包括监控、备份与恢复、性能调优、安全管理和容量规划等方面,以保证数据库的稳定运行和高效利用。
1年前 -
运营数据库管理是指对企业的运营数据库进行有效管理和维护的过程。运营数据库是企业的核心数据仓库,包含了各个业务部门的数据,如销售数据、客户数据、供应链数据等。运营数据库管理旨在确保数据的准确性、完整性和安全性,以支持企业的日常运营和决策。
运营数据库管理涉及到多个方面的工作,包括数据库设计、数据采集、数据存储、数据处理和数据分析等。下面将从方法、操作流程等方面详细介绍运营数据库管理的内容。
一、数据库设计
1.需求分析:根据企业的业务需求,分析数据库需要存储的数据类型、数据结构和数据量等方面的要求。
2.概念设计:根据需求分析的结果,设计数据库的概念模型,包括实体、属性和关系等。
3.逻辑设计:在概念设计的基础上,将概念模型转化为数据库管理系统能够理解的逻辑模型,如关系模型、层次模型或面向对象模型等。
4.物理设计:在逻辑设计的基础上,确定数据库的物理结构,包括数据表、索引、存储过程等。二、数据采集
1.数据源选择:根据业务需求,选择合适的数据源,如业务系统、传感器、外部数据接口等。
2.数据提取:从数据源中提取需要的数据,可以使用ETL工具或编写自定义的数据提取程序。
3.数据清洗:对提取的数据进行清洗和转换,去除重复数据、处理缺失值、统一格式等。
4.数据加载:将清洗后的数据加载到运营数据库中,可以使用数据库管理系统提供的工具或编写自定义的数据加载程序。三、数据存储
1.选择合适的数据库管理系统:根据业务需求和数据规模选择合适的数据库管理系统,如关系型数据库、NoSQL数据库或内存数据库等。
2.创建数据表:根据数据库设计的结果,在数据库中创建数据表,定义字段、数据类型和约束等。
3.数据分区:根据数据量和查询需求,对数据进行分区存储,提高查询性能。
4.数据备份和恢复:定期对数据库进行备份,以防止数据丢失,同时建立恢复机制,保证数据的可靠性。四、数据处理
1.数据查询:根据业务需求,编写查询语句,从数据库中检索数据,可以使用SQL语言或数据库管理系统提供的图形化工具。
2.数据更新:根据业务需求,对数据库中的数据进行插入、更新和删除操作,保持数据的实时性和准确性。
3.数据计算和统计:根据业务需求,进行数据计算和统计分析,如销售额统计、客户分析等。
4.数据挖掘和机器学习:利用数据库中的数据,进行数据挖掘和机器学习算法的训练和预测,提供决策支持。五、数据分析
1.数据可视化:将数据库中的数据通过图表、报表等形式进行可视化展示,方便用户理解和分析。
2.数据报告:根据业务需求,编写数据报告,对数据库中的数据进行分析和解读,提供决策依据。
3.数据挖掘和预测:利用数据库中的数据进行数据挖掘和预测分析,发现隐藏的规律和趋势,提供业务预测和优化建议。以上是运营数据库管理的基本方法和操作流程,通过有效管理和维护运营数据库,企业可以更好地利用数据支持业务运营和决策,提升竞争力和效益。
1年前